Output 2852d92fe4d0e840a1a126fd376d3eb22dcae021e25db93d22089fbc4ed04f7a:7

value
34040788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c7d787910e02c74c7b5ae77806646bf3827bce6 OP_EQUAL
address
MU11CUxSuLBbBLCdJTTbAHPYtEdsEf7VNk
transaction
2852d92fe4d0e840a1a126fd376d3eb22dcae021e25db93d22089fbc4ed04f7a
spent
true